What is a clinical operations manager?
What does a clinical operations manager do?
A clinical operations manager or director is a health care professional who oversees the operations of a medical facility. Their duties include meeting regularly with department heads, reading assessments of employee productivity, and managing administrative tasks, such as budgeting and billing. Qualifications for a clinical operations manager include experience in medical administration, management skills, and organizational skills. An advanced degree in public health or health administration can significantly improve your job opportunities.

What is the difference between Clinical Operations Manager vs Clinical Research Coordinator?
| Aspect | Clinical Operations Manager | Clinical Research Coordinator |
|---|---|---|
| Credentials | Bachelor's degree in health sciences, management experience | Bachelor's degree in health or life sciences, research training |
| Work Environment | Oversees multiple clinical trials, manages teams | Assists with daily trial activities, data collection |
| Employer & Industry | Pharmaceutical companies, CROs, hospitals | Research institutions, hospitals, clinical sites |
The Clinical Operations Manager focuses on overseeing entire clinical trial operations, managing teams, and ensuring compliance. In contrast, the Clinical Research Coordinator handles the day-to-day activities at trial sites, such as patient recruitment and data collection. Both roles require related credentials and work within the clinical research industry, but their responsibilities and scope differ significantly.

Job description
Company:
CompassusPosition Summary
The Hospice Area Executive of Clinical Operations (Hospice Administrator) is responsible for modeling the Compassus values of Compassion, Integrity, Excellence, Teamwork, and Innovation and for promoting the Compassus philosophy, using the 6 Pillars of Success as the foundation. S/he is responsible for upholding the Code of Ethical Conduct and for promoting positive working relationships within the company, among all departments, and all external stakeholders. The Hospice Area Executive of Clinical Operations (Hospice Administrator) is responsible for the overall planning, directing, organizing, staffing, monitoring and reporting on, all patient care activities operating within the philosophy, mission and budget capabilities of the hospice program. The Hospice Area Executive of Clinical Operations (Hospice Administrator) is responsible for oversight to ensure high-quality delivery of patient services and compliance with the Conditions of Participation for the Medicare Hospice Benefit and State Hospice Benefit as directed by Compassus' organizational mission, policy, and procedure.
Position Specific Responsibilities
- Maintains full responsibility for all day-to-day functions related to patient/family care services and any/all issues related to assuring high care quality, services monitoring, services documentation thereof and maximum utilization of all care related resources and related costs through program-level Hospice Directors of Clinical Services.
Maintains oversight and visibility as evidenced by onsite location visits weekly and documentation of onsite validation reports monthly.
Responsible for managing the "Big 5" of programs in assigned area: pharmacy, medical supplies, durable medical equipment, mileage and labor.
Owner of Pre-Bill compliance and unbilled outcomes.
Ensures that Hospice Directors of Clinical Services are monitoring and maintaining adequate care staffing as is required to appropriately meet patient/family service needs and works with their Regional Vice President to ensure information about program needs and outcomes are communicated for budgetary and planning purposes.
Ensures that productivity and performance standards are being met by all disciplines, by working closely with and through the supervising Hospice Director(s) of Clinical Services) and assuring that those standards are in compliance with current job descriptions and monitored and recorded through timely annual appraisals.
Ensures that all Conditions of Participation, regulatory standards and Standards of Care are being met, as per corporate policy and procedure and reporting variances or concerns to the program director in a timely manner.
Ensures that any/all care staff orientation/education requirements are met by working closely with and through the supervising Hospice Director(s) of Clinical Services, corporate education coordinator and corporate clinical services department, reporting variances or concerns to the Regional Vice President in a timely manner.
Ensures that appropriate levels of care/service are applied appropriately, is regularly monitored and is adjusted by current acuity for all hospice patients, by working closely with and through the supervising Hospice Director(s) of Clinical Services reporting variances or concerns to the Regional Vice President in a timely manner.
Regularly participates in internal and external hospice care related education programs, as is necessary to assure positive vendor/physician relations, educational requirements, regulatory compliance and as may be directed by the Regional Vice President.
Functions as an effective, positive and supportive senior member of the hospice management team. Coordinates closely with the Hospice Area Market Executive to set a clear, consistent, positive, professional and empowering example of professional management for the Hospice Director(s) of Clinical Services and staff to model expectations Intentional visits and maintains positive relationships with, contracted facilities/vendors to praise (when appropriate), problem solve (when appropriate) and assures positive lines of open communications are open and available, reporting variances or concerns to the Hospice Area Market Executive in order to co-create solutions while keeping the Regional Vice President fully appraised of those visits, outcomes and relationships in a timely manner.
Coordinates, monitors and reviews activities and performance of all contracted, patient related, ancillary services (pharmacy, DME, lab, therapies, etc.). Serves as the program's primary liaison to ancillary vendors, reporting service variances or concerns to the Hospice Regional Executive of Clinical Operations in a timely manner.
Recruits, hires, orients, supervises, coaches, and is responsible for the professional development of Hospice Director(s) of Clinical Services, with pre-hire approval from Regional Vice President.
Has the primary responsibility for budgetary compliance with all patient/family services related expenses and for any patient/family services related budgetary projections.
Assures the appropriate delegation, training, coordination and monitoring for the daily supervision and oversight of all compliance and documentation requirements inclusive of teammate appraisals, admission documentation and budget preparation/reporting.
Assures that the highest standards of hospice care are met and that all vendor/physician interactions are timely, accurate, complete and positive.
Works closely with the Hospice Regional Executive of Clinical Outcomes and the Director of Quality Outcomes to assure clinical excellence outcomes in all locations.
Works closely with the Hospice Area Market Executive to plan, manage and monitor all hospice expenditures in a fiscally responsible manner in accordance with the program's budget.
Works in collaboration with the Hospice Area Market Executive to ensure that all patient and customer service level agreements are met or exceeded, and all variances are identified and remedied.
Directly supervises five to ten teammates . Carries out supervisory responsibilities in accordance with the organization's policies and applicable laws. Responsibilities include interviewing, hiring, and training teammates ; planning, assigning, and directing work; appraising performance; rewarding and disciplining teammates ; addressing complaints and resolving problems.
Oversight of compliance of 5% volunteer hours per program
Manages palliative care program in area.
Recruits, hires, orients, supervises, and is responsible for the professional oversight of Associate and Medical Directors, with pre-hire approval from Regional Vice President.
Performs other duties as assigned.
Education and/or Experience
- Associate or Bachelor's degree in Nursing strongly preferred.
- Two (2) to three (3) years of leadership and nursing experience in hospice or healthcare strongly preferred; equivalent combination of education and experience will be considered.
